Output 5124f58eff6ef14b5b9e5bc92ca19543ab76e49288a14b97cce24df80d84b561:0

value
8595716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e8354063b60de110627ae01f0695fc14de03c9d OP_EQUAL
address
34UMX9GYQfEwmqEJvgFHH9to6fyMejT28N
transaction
5124f58eff6ef14b5b9e5bc92ca19543ab76e49288a14b97cce24df80d84b561
spent
true